The size of Cowes is approximately 20.7 square kilometres. It has 20 parks covering nearly 6.7% of total area. The population of Cowes in 2016 was 4839 people. By 2021 the population was 6593 showing a population growth of 36.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Cowes is 60-69 years. Households in Cowes are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1400 - $1799 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Cowes work in a trades occupation.In 2021, 68.40% of the homes in Cowes were owner-occupied compared with 65.40% in 2016.
